3. Analysis from a scientific perspective
Modern research shows that the appearance of obvious wrinkles in the Yintang area is mainly related to three factors:
1.Expression habits: When you frown for a long time, think or feel anxious, facial muscles contract and cause fixed lines to form on the skin.
2.skin aging: Collagen loss causes skin elasticity to decrease, and dynamic lines gradually turn into static lines.
3.environmental factors: Ultraviolet radiation, air pollution and other external stimuli accelerate the skin aging process
4. Improvement suggestions
| Type | Specific methods | Effect cycle |
|---|---|---|
| Expression management | Consciously relax the muscles between your eyebrows | 1-3 months |
| skin care | Use skin care products containing retinoids | 3-6 months |
| Medical aesthetics | Botulinum toxin injection | Instant results |
5. Comparison of cultural differences
There are significant differences in the interpretation of Yintang wrinkles in different cultures:
•Oriental culture: Mostly related to fate and character, "Huangdi Neijing" believes that it reflects the condition of liver and gallbladder
•western culture: Usually regarded as a natural aging phenomenon, called "11 lines"
•indian medicine: Ayurvedic theory believes that it is related to the third eye energy channel
